Tutorial paso a paso de herramientas para programadores

Tutorial Paso a Paso de Herramientas para Programadores: Guía Completa para Desarrolladores

¿Qué es un Tutorial Paso a Paso de Herramientas para Programadores?

Un tutorial paso a paso de herramientas para programadores es una guía detallada diseñada para enseñar a los desarrolladores cómo utilizar eficientemente una herramienta o conjunto de herramientas específicas en su flujo de trabajo. Estos tutoriales son esenciales para aquellos que buscan mejorar sus habilidades técnicas y optimizar sus procesos de desarrollo de software. Proporcionan instrucciones claras y estructuradas, permitiendo a los programadores aprender a su propio ritmo y comprender completamente el uso y las capacidades de la herramienta en cuestión.

Los tutoriales paso a paso suelen incluir ejemplos prácticos y casos de uso que ilustran cómo aplicar las funciones de la herramienta en situaciones del mundo real. Esto no solo ayuda a los programadores a familiarizarse con las características básicas, sino que también les permite explorar funcionalidades avanzadas que pueden no ser evidentes a simple vista. A menudo, los tutoriales están acompañados de capturas de pantalla, fragmentos de código y explicaciones detalladas para garantizar que cada paso del proceso sea fácil de seguir y comprender.

Quizás también te interese:  Casos de Éxito: Cómo Emprendedores Triunfan con Software Gratuito

Elementos Clave de un Tutorial Paso a Paso

  • Introducción a la Herramienta: Breve descripción de la herramienta, su propósito y beneficios para los programadores.
  • Requisitos Previos: Lista de conocimientos o configuraciones necesarias antes de comenzar el tutorial.
  • Instrucciones Detalladas: Pasos claros y concisos que guían al usuario a través del proceso de aprendizaje.
  • Ejemplos Prácticos: Aplicaciones reales y ejercicios para consolidar el conocimiento adquirido.

Además, un buen tutorial paso a paso no solo se centra en la ejecución técnica, sino que también ofrece consejos y trucos para maximizar la eficiencia y productividad al utilizar la herramienta. Esto puede incluir atajos de teclado, configuraciones personalizadas y prácticas recomendadas que los desarrolladores experimentados han encontrado útiles en su trabajo diario. Al seguir estos tutoriales, los programadores pueden desarrollar un dominio completo de las herramientas, lo que les permite enfrentar desafíos complejos con confianza y creatividad.

Quizás también te interese:  Las Mejores Apps y Recursos de Software Gratuito para Emprendedores en 2023

Beneficios de Seguir un Tutorial Paso a Paso para Programadores

Los tutoriales paso a paso son una herramienta invaluable para los programadores, ya que ofrecen una guía estructurada y detallada para abordar nuevos lenguajes o tecnologías. Estos recursos son especialmente beneficiosos para los principiantes que buscan establecer una base sólida en programación. Al seguir un tutorial, los desarrolladores pueden evitar errores comunes, lo que ahorra tiempo y esfuerzo en el proceso de aprendizaje.

Un aspecto crucial de los tutoriales paso a paso es que permiten a los programadores aprender a su propio ritmo. Cada individuo tiene su propia curva de aprendizaje, y estos tutoriales ofrecen la flexibilidad necesaria para repasar conceptos complejos tantas veces como sea necesario. Además, al tener la capacidad de pausar y retroceder, los programadores pueden asegurarse de comprender completamente cada sección antes de avanzar, lo que resulta en una comprensión más profunda y duradera del material.

Desarrollo de Habilidades Prácticas

Quizás también te interese:  Por Qué Deberías Empezar a Usar Cómo Crear un Bot con IA Hoy Mismo

Siguiendo un tutorial paso a paso, los programadores tienen la oportunidad de desarrollar habilidades prácticas desde el principio. Al implementar directamente el código y las soluciones presentadas, los desarrolladores pueden ver los resultados de sus esfuerzos en tiempo real. Esta experiencia práctica es invaluable, ya que no solo refuerza el aprendizaje teórico, sino que también aumenta la confianza del programador en su capacidad para resolver problemas de programación de manera independiente.

Por último, los tutoriales paso a paso son una excelente manera de fomentar el pensamiento crítico. Al seguir un camino estructurado, los programadores aprenden a identificar patrones, reconocer problemas comunes y aplicar soluciones efectivas. Esta capacidad para pensar críticamente es esencial para abordar proyectos más complejos en el futuro y para convertirse en un programador competente y autosuficiente.

Cómo Elegir las Mejores Herramientas para Programadores

Seleccionar las herramientas adecuadas es crucial para mejorar la productividad y eficiencia de cualquier programador. Identificar tus necesidades específicas es el primer paso para elegir las herramientas que mejor se adapten a tu flujo de trabajo. Considera el tipo de proyectos en los que trabajas, los lenguajes de programación que utilizas y tus preferencias personales en cuanto a interfaz y funcionalidades.

Evalúa la Compatibilidad y Flexibilidad

La compatibilidad de las herramientas con tu sistema operativo y otras aplicaciones que utilizas regularmente es un factor clave. Busca herramientas que ofrezcan integraciones fluidas con otros servicios y plataformas que ya estén en tu stack tecnológico. La flexibilidad también es importante; opta por herramientas que permitan personalización para adaptarse a tus métodos de trabajo.

Antes de tomar una decisión, investiga las opiniones de otros desarrolladores y consulta recursos en línea como foros y blogs especializados. Las experiencias de otros usuarios pueden proporcionarte una perspectiva valiosa sobre el rendimiento y la fiabilidad de una herramienta en situaciones reales. Además, aprovecha las versiones de prueba o gratuitas para evaluar el software antes de comprometerte económicamente.

Considera el Soporte y la Comunidad

El soporte técnico y la comunidad detrás de una herramienta pueden marcar una gran diferencia en tu experiencia como usuario. Las herramientas con una comunidad activa suelen ofrecer más recursos, como tutoriales, plugins y actualizaciones frecuentes. Asimismo, un buen soporte técnico puede resolver rápidamente cualquier problema que encuentres, asegurando que tu flujo de trabajo no se vea interrumpido.

Tutorial Paso a Paso: Instalación y Configuración de Herramientas Esenciales

Para comenzar con el proceso de instalación, es fundamental identificar las herramientas esenciales que mejor se adaptan a tus necesidades. Estas herramientas pueden variar dependiendo del entorno de trabajo, pero generalmente incluyen editores de texto, sistemas de control de versiones y entornos de desarrollo integrados (IDEs). Antes de proceder, asegúrate de contar con los requisitos mínimos de sistema para cada herramienta, lo cual puedes verificar en sus respectivas páginas oficiales.


Paso 1: Descarga e Instalación

El primer paso para la instalación de estas herramientas es acceder a sus sitios web oficiales para descargar las versiones más recientes. Una vez descargados los instaladores, ejecútalos siguiendo las instrucciones en pantalla. Es recomendable seleccionar la opción de instalación personalizada si deseas ajustar configuraciones específicas, como el directorio de instalación o componentes adicionales.

Paso 2: Configuración Inicial

Después de la instalación, procede con la configuración inicial. En el caso de los editores de texto, puedes personalizar el tema, los atajos de teclado y las extensiones según tus preferencias. Para los sistemas de control de versiones, como Git, es crucial configurar tu nombre de usuario y correo electrónico mediante los comandos:

bash
git config –global user.name «Tu Nombre»
git config –global user.email «tuemail@ejemplo.com»

Paso 3: Integración de Herramientas

Finalmente, es importante integrar estas herramientas para optimizar tu flujo de trabajo. Por ejemplo, puedes vincular tu editor de texto con el sistema de control de versiones para facilitar la gestión de proyectos. Muchos IDEs ofrecen plugins o extensiones que permiten una integración fluida, así que asegúrate de explorar las opciones disponibles en el marketplace de tu IDE preferido.

Errores Comunes al Usar Herramientas para Programadores y Cómo Evitarlos

El uso incorrecto de las herramientas para programadores puede derivar en problemas de eficiencia y calidad en el desarrollo de software. Uno de los errores más frecuentes es no leer la documentación proporcionada por los desarrolladores de la herramienta. La documentación es esencial para entender todas las funcionalidades y configuraciones que ofrece la herramienta, lo que puede ayudar a evitar malentendidos y errores en su implementación. Para evitar este problema, dedica tiempo a estudiar los manuales y guías de uso antes de comenzar a utilizar cualquier nueva herramienta.

Otro error común es la falta de actualización de las herramientas. Muchas veces, los programadores no se preocupan por mantener sus herramientas al día, lo que puede llevar a problemas de compatibilidad y seguridad. Para evitar este error, establece un calendario regular para verificar y aplicar actualizaciones, asegurándote de que estás utilizando la versión más reciente y segura de la herramienta. Esto no solo mejora el rendimiento, sino que también garantiza que estés aprovechando las últimas funcionalidades y correcciones de errores.

Configuración Incorrecta

La configuración incorrecta de las herramientas es otro problema habitual que enfrentan los programadores. Este error puede resultar en un rendimiento subóptimo o incluso en fallos del sistema. Para evitarlo, sigue cuidadosamente las instrucciones de configuración y, si es posible, personaliza las configuraciones para adaptarlas a tus necesidades específicas. No dudes en buscar ayuda en foros y comunidades de desarrolladores si encuentras dificultades.

Finalmente, un error que muchos programadores cometen es no aprovechar al máximo las funcionalidades avanzadas de las herramientas. Esto puede deberse a la falta de conocimiento o a la resistencia al cambio. Para evitar este error, invierte tiempo en explorar y experimentar con las características avanzadas que ofrecen las herramientas. Esto no solo mejorará tu eficiencia, sino que también puede abrir nuevas posibilidades en tu flujo de trabajo.

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*